Backwards Compatibility - XForms

I was wondering, in terms of backwards compatibility, why it wouldn't be
possible to have a sort of "no XForms" tag that would work akin to the
noscript and noframes tag?  That way, if the browser doesn't support
XForms, a designer can use a standard HTML form instead, maintaining
backwards compatibility while not losing the benefits of XForms.
